commit 74c2eba238ff26788eae3afac68307f49a82099b parent 1b8c52f1d0ed637c2a027a5ad86ad497ede8c527 Author: Evgeny Grin (Karlson2k) <k2k@narod.ru> Date: Wed, 1 Jun 2022 09:51:08 +0300 connection: muted compiler warning Diffstat:
| M | src/microhttpd/connection.c | | | 16 | ++++++++++++---- |
1 file changed, 12 insertions(+), 4 deletions(-)
diff --git a/src/microhttpd/connection.c b/src/microhttpd/connection.c @@ -5329,14 +5329,22 @@ MHD_get_connection_info (struct MHD_Connection *connection, case MHD_CONNECTION_INFO_CIPHER_ALGO: if (NULL == connection->tls_session) return NULL; - connection->connection_info_dummy.cipher_algorithm = - (int) gnutls_cipher_get (connection->tls_session); + if (1) + { /* Workaround to mute compiler warning */ + gnutls_cipher_algorithm_t res; + res = gnutls_cipher_get (connection->tls_session); + connection->connection_info_dummy.cipher_algorithm = (int) res; + } return &connection->connection_info_dummy; case MHD_CONNECTION_INFO_PROTOCOL: if (NULL == connection->tls_session) return NULL; - connection->connection_info_dummy.protocol = - (int) gnutls_protocol_get_version (connection->tls_session); + if (1) + { /* Workaround to mute compiler warning */ + gnutls_protocol_t res; + res = gnutls_protocol_get_version (connection->tls_session); + connection->connection_info_dummy.protocol = (int) res; + } return &connection->connection_info_dummy; case MHD_CONNECTION_INFO_GNUTLS_SESSION: if (NULL == connection->tls_session)